
Neighbourhood in Veendam
Veendam-Oude Ae is located in the province of Groningen, in the municipality of Veendam, in the district Veendam-kern The neighbourhood has a total area of 139 hectares, of which 136 hectares are land and 3 hectares are water. The neighbourhood is coded as BU00470001. The postcode area is 9641EV-9645PR.
Veendam-Oude Ae has 3.330 residents. Of these, 49,5% are men and 50,3% are women. Most residents are 45 to 65 years (27,0%). The other age groups are 24,9% for '25 to 45 years', 21,3% for '65 years or older', 14,9% for '0 to 15 years' and 11,9% for '15 to 25 years'. Of the residents, 47,3% is unmarried, 37,4% is married, 9,6% is divorced and 5,6% is widowed. 2.510 residents originate from the Netherlands, 150 come from Europe and 665 come from countries outside Europe.
There are 1.625 households in Veendam-Oude Ae. 40,3% of these are single-person households, 28,6% households without children and 31,1% households with children. The average household size is 2,0 persons.
In Veendam-Oude Ae there are 2.700 income recipients. The average income per income recipient is €28.300, which is €7.500 (21%) lower than the national average of €35.800. Per resident, the average income is €23.100, which is €6.100 (21%) lower than the national average of €29.200. Most residents of Veendam-Oude Ae are educated to an intermediate level. 49,0% have an intermediate education (HAVO, VWO or MBO 2-4), 37,5% have a lower education (VMBO or MBO 1) and 13,4% have a university or higher professional education (HBO/WO).
Of the 3.330 residents, around 55% are in paid employment, which amounts to 1.832 people. This is 10% lower than the national average of 65%. The majority of workers are in salaried employment (90%), while 10% are self-employed. In Veendam-Oude Ae, 34% of residents receive a benefit. The largest group is those receiving a state pension (AOW). 620 people receive this benefit.
In Veendam-Oude Ae there are 1.642 homes with an average assessed value (WOZ) of €173.000. Of these, around 97% are occupied and 3% unoccupied. In Veendam-Oude Ae there are roughly as many rental as owner-occupied homes. This amounts to 49% rental homes and 51% owner-occupied homes. Of the homes, 51% privately owned, 42% owned by housing associations and 7% owned by other landlords. The most common construction periods in Veendam-Oude Ae are 1950-1970 (51%) and 2000-2010 (14%).

In Veendam-Oude Ae there are 1.689 addresses with a registered energy label. The most common labels are C (25%), A (16%) and D (14%). On average, an address in Veendam-Oude Ae uses 2.260 kWh of electricity per year. This is 20% below the national average of 2.810 kWh. With an annual consumption of 1.200 m³ per address, natural gas consumption is 6% below the national average of 1.280 m³.
The housing stock is mainly post-war — 69% was built between 1945 and 1990.

From Veendam-Oude Ae you can on average reach a supermarket at 0.8 km, a GP at 1.5 km, a railway station at 1.9 km, a primary school at 0.4 km (as the crow flies, source: CBS).
